Sitting grandly high on a hill, glistening in the sun, the new Eaton Center building is quite an impressive sight to behold to the west as one travels along Interstate 271. Of course, it looks just as impressive from nearby Richmond Road, and still more so when one stands within its ultra-modern, bluish glass walls. Although the 600,000-square-foot structure began welcoming employees in February, it was on April 2 that Eaton Center was officially dedicated.

Representatives of Eaton Corp. and the Richard E. Jacobs Group showed several images of the manufacturer's planned corporate headquarters during a City Council meeting Monday night. Eaton will ask Beachwood's planning and zoning commission on March 25 to consider a variance for 1,292 parking spaces for the project, a 53-acre corporate campus on the Chagrin Highlands property. The project will include a 10-story tower, flanked by two four- or five-story wings connected by a glass atrium.

The Richard E. Jacobs Group has filed initial site plans for the $170 million Eaton Corp. world headquarters facility to be built in the Chagrin Highlands development. Eaton, the largest Fortune 500 company with headquarters in downtown Cleveland, is moving to Beachwood.

Eaton which is moving its headquarters from downtown Cleveland to Beachwood in 2012, shared a preliminary design and some details about its much-watched project with employees today.
